My doctor called me this morning, waking me from a very comfortable snuggle-fest. Basically she called to inform me that the tests for Celiac Disease were positive. She said she sent me a package in the mail with information, referrals to Gastroenterologists and a copy of my lab results. [she knew I'd want to see them] Looking at the lab results, holy crap. The values in my blood were TEN TIMES the values signalling a positive result.

Wow. So, I guess I need to change my diet immediately. I did some more research and my fridge is full of lists of ingredients to look out for when shopping. My mom ran out and got some gluten-free cake mixes that I can eat while everyone else gorges on pecan pies and pumpkin cake tomorrow. The majority of the food will be okay though.

I know a few people who have done research or know/are celiacs and they are helping me out tremendously. The hardest part will be getting into a routine of realizing what foods are safe and which are not.

This does explain a lot of things, I hope I start to feel better soon.
